What is a Range Cooker?
A range cooker is a big, professional-grade device designed to make the most of cooking power and effectiveness. Generally broader than basic ovens, they typically include multiple cooking zones-- adding a rustic, homely feel to any kitchen. Range cookers are offered in different designs and fuel types, consisting of gas, electrical, and dual-fuel options.

Here's a structured technique to choosing the ideal range cooker that suits your requirements:
1. Fuel Type
Choose in between gas, electrical, or dual-fuel options. Gas offers immediate heat control, while electrical generally offers even heat distribution. Dual-fuel integrates the benefits of both.
2. Size and Space
Step your kitchen space to guarantee a proper fit. Range cookers typically are available in widths of 90 cm or 100 cm, but some versions are even larger.
3. Cooking Needs
Consider your cooking routines. Do you often captivate visitors? If so, choose one with larger capabilities and additional functions.
4. Budget plan
Prices differ extensively, from economical choices to high-end models. Figure out a budget plan that fits your requirements while keeping in mind the long-term investment worth.
5. Design
Pick a design that complements your kitchen style-- conventional, contemporary, or industrial. Color alternatives can substantially impact kitchen aesthetic appeals.
6. Evaluations and Brand Reputation
Do some research study on brands and designs by reading consumer reviews. Trustworthy brand names often offer better service warranty assistance and dependability.
